the function $f(x)$ is graphed below. what is true about the graph on the interval from point $d$ to point $e$?\nanswer\nit is positive and increasing\nit is positive and decreasing\nit is negative and increasing\nit is negative and decreasing

Answer

Explanation:

Step1: Analyze y - values on interval

On the interval from point $d$ to point $e$, the graph of the function $y = f(x)$ lies above the $x$-axis. So, $f(x)>0$ for all $x$ in the interval $(d,e)$, which means the function is positive.

Step2: Analyze slope on interval

As we move from left - to - right on the interval from point $d$ to point $e$, the $y$-values of the function are decreasing. The slope of the tangent line to the curve is negative on this interval, so the function is decreasing.

Answer:

It is positive and decreasing
